Odd issue here.  Yesterday the front doors (both of them) no longer activate the interior lighting.  The back doors do just fine.  I have checked the dummy switch on the dash and if it is disabled the back doors do not turn on the interior lighting but when it is turned back on the back doors will again turn on the interior lights.  I do not THINK that it is the door latches as the vehicle knows that the doors open, if you put it in drive and open the door the DIC tells you which door is open still AND when you turn the key off the radio plays until you open the drivers door so obviously something is still working.  I have tried resetting everything by leaving the battery unhooked for a few hours thinking a BCM reset would fix it but that did not do the trick.  Any ideas on what else to look at?

Had the same issue, the culprit was the light bulbs in the headliner.  Pulled down the receptacle and cleaned the connections, put in new factory bulbs and all was well.

 

Have an IPhone?  Download Car Scanner App and use your OBDII adapter to pull up BCM codes.  Or use a Tech-2 or Snap-On.
